Address

1JDDaE4Q3TzTNt7zyds9KT8v3FDVswkEpB

0 BTC

Confirmed
Total Received0.3188427 BTC
Total Sent0.3188427 BTC
Final Balance0 BTC
No. Transactions2

Transactions